Driggers and Starck make District team

New Albany's Nathan Driggers and Providence's Brad Starck have been named on the area’s 2007-8 All-District team chosen by the Indiana Soccer Coaches' Association.

This is the second year that forward Driggers has been named on the District 5 team, while it's the first selection for center-half Starck. Both are seniors.

Named on the second team were Ben Hughes (Providence) and Dylan Abrahamson (Jeffersonville), while Kaylea Lipps of Jeffersonville was named on the girls' second team for the second year.

All-District Showcase games will be held between the six selected teams this Saturday and Sunday (November 17 and 18) at North Central High School in Indianapolis.

Coaches of record nominated players by submitting profiles in advance of the their district meetings in October and every member coach in attendance has the opportunity to present and promote any players from their roster who are listed on the district ballot.

Each District selects 18 first team and 12 second team players. From this list, the top 18 junior and senior players are offered roster positions for the teams that compete against each other this weekend.
